The application of stem cell toxicology in the health risk assessments of atmospheric pollution

2018 
In recent years, atmospheric pollution has become very common in China. Epidemiological studies have pointed out that air pollution could have significant adverse health effects, especially to children. Stem cell toxicology models are very good systems to estimate the toxicity of atmospheric pollutants, particularly during the development of early stage embryos, and the cardiovascular and nervous systems, as compared to cancer cells-based models. This review summarizes the advantages of using stem cells in the evaluation of atmospheric pollutants effects on human health, especially during development. In the near future, stem cell toxicology model should be further developed in more comprehensive evaluation systems, to in depth explain the adverse effects of air pollution on the development and function of many organs.
